Course Details


Crisis Communication Fundamentals: Understanding the importance of inclusive communication in crisis situations.
Inclusive Language and Terminology: Utilizing respectful and non-discriminatory language in crisis communication.
Accessibility in Crisis Communication: Ensuring that communication is accessible to people with disabilities during a crisis.
Cultural Competence in Crisis Communication: Addressing the needs and concerns of diverse cultural groups during a crisis.
Working with Interpreters and Translators: Best practices for working with interpreters and translators in crisis communication.
Crisis Communication Planning: Incorporating inclusive communication strategies into crisis communication plans.
Stakeholder Engagement: Engaging with diverse stakeholders during a crisis, including marginalized and underrepresented groups.
Crisis Communication Evaluation: Evaluating the effectiveness of inclusive communication strategies in crisis situations.
